
Prominent constitutional lawyer Thabani Mpofu has publicly challenged leaders and office bearers of the Citizens Coalition for Change (CCC) following ZANU-PF’s unchallenged victory in the Chiredzi Ward 4 by-election.
In a strongly worded tweet, Mpofu questioned CCC’s absence from the ballot and demanded answers on their current political relevance. “If you oppose ZANU PF, what is your position on these by-elections?” he asked.
He further pressed them to clarify what tangible strategies they are employing to dismantle what he called ZANU-PF’s “corrupt rule,” especially if they are indeed boycotting elections due to a compromised electoral environment.
The official results from the Zimbabwe Electoral Commission show ZANU-PF’s Phikelele Austin won with 1,577 votes against an independent candidate, Joseph Micheke, who garnered only 265. CCC was noticeably absent from the contest.
